Tonight in the first LIVE results show of the season, American Idol revealed the Top 13 finalists: DeAndre Brackensick, Hollie Cavanagh, Colton Dixon, Heejun Han, Jermaine Jones, Skylar Laine, Joshua Ledet, Shannon Magrane, Phillip Phillips, Jeremy Rosado, Jessica Sanchez, Elise Testone and Erika Van Pelt. America voted for the Top 10 and then in a dramatic wild card round, judges Randy Jackson, Jennifer Lopez and Steven Tyler chose Brackensick, Rosado and Van Pelt to continue in the competition.

Next week, on an historic night Wednesday, March 7 (8:00-10:00 PM ET live /PT tape-delayed), American Idol celebrates its milestone 400th episode, when the Top 13 will be mentored by the legendary Mary J. Blige as the guys take on the music of Stevie Wonder and the ladies pay special tribute to Whitney Houston.

Tune in the following night, Thursday, March 8 (8:00-9:00 PM ET live/PT tape-delayed), as America finds out who received enough votes to continue in the competition and who will be sent home. In addition, singing sensation Mary J. Blige takes the stage to perform and Season 10 runner-up Lauren Alaina returns to perform her Smash hit “Georgia Peach.”
